新聞中心
Redis是一款開(kāi)源的內(nèi)存數(shù)據(jù)庫(kù),支持豐富的數(shù)據(jù)類(lèi)型,可以在內(nèi)存中存儲(chǔ)鍵值對(duì),從而提高數(shù)據(jù)的存取性能。它有一些特性,比如可以通過(guò)緩存大量數(shù)據(jù)來(lái)提高應(yīng)用程序的性能;它有一個(gè)非常容易使用的命令行接口;它支持?jǐn)?shù)據(jù)持久化和復(fù)制;它還提供了一些有趣的功能,比如使用 Lua 腳本實(shí)現(xiàn)的豐富的集合類(lèi)型。

Redis支持的數(shù)據(jù)類(lèi)型包括基本的字符串、整數(shù)和浮點(diǎn)數(shù);同時(shí)它還支持對(duì)象的列表和哈希表;它的集合數(shù)據(jù)類(lèi)型可以支持不同的結(jié)構(gòu)范式,比如字符串、整數(shù)、浮點(diǎn)數(shù)和其他對(duì)象;它還支持有序集合和發(fā)布/訂閱機(jī)制。
此外,Redis還提供了一些高級(jí)流程控制功能,包括函數(shù)條件編程,用于執(zhí)行簡(jiǎn)單的判斷、控制等邏輯;它有強(qiáng)大的聚合函數(shù),可以在存儲(chǔ)數(shù)據(jù)之間進(jìn)行聚合操作;它也有更新索引功能,可以在有大量重復(fù)數(shù)據(jù)的環(huán)境中實(shí)時(shí)更新或刪除索引;它還有可擴(kuò)展的分布式功能,可以把鍵映射到不同的Redis實(shí)例中,以實(shí)現(xiàn)彈性的服務(wù)擴(kuò)展。
以上就是Redis的基本情況。下面介紹一下Redis的使用指南。在開(kāi)發(fā)環(huán)境下使用Redis的話(huà),首先要通過(guò)安裝Redis的入門(mén)軟件redis-cli來(lái)連接到服務(wù)器。在需要使用Redis的地方加入代碼,代碼如下:
import redis
# 連接Redis
conn = redis.Redis(host="localhost", port="6379")
# 設(shè)置一個(gè)key-value
conn.set("name", "zhangsan")
# 獲取key-value
name = conn.get("name")
# 輸出
print(name.decode('utf-8'))
只需要調(diào)用Redis相應(yīng)的API函數(shù),即可輕松實(shí)現(xiàn)想要的功能。
以上就是關(guān)于Redis的簡(jiǎn)單介紹,Redis提供了高性能的存儲(chǔ)服務(wù),能夠極大的提升應(yīng)用程序的性能,它的豐富的功能以及可擴(kuò)展性,使其能夠更好的滿(mǎn)足現(xiàn)代應(yīng)用需求。
成都創(chuàng)新互聯(lián)科技有限公司,經(jīng)過(guò)多年的不懈努力,公司現(xiàn)已經(jīng)成為一家專(zhuān)業(yè)從事IT產(chǎn)品開(kāi)發(fā)和營(yíng)銷(xiāo)公司。廣泛應(yīng)用于計(jì)算機(jī)網(wǎng)絡(luò)、設(shè)計(jì)、SEO優(yōu)化、關(guān)鍵詞排名等多種行業(yè)!
當(dāng)前文章:Redis之簡(jiǎn)單了解(redis通俗簡(jiǎn)介)
鏈接URL:http://www.dlmjj.cn/article/djghgep.html


咨詢(xún)
建站咨詢(xún)
